- The DOCTYPE is optional in XHTML5 and may simply be omitted.
- The standard known as XHTML5 is being developed as an XML adaptation of the HTML5 specification.
- HTML5 has both a regular text / html serialization and an XML serialization, which is also known as XHTML5.
- In XHTML5 the DOCTYPE must be a case-" sensitive " match of the string " ".
- HTML5 and XHTML5 serializations are largely inter-compatible if adhering to the stricter XHTML5 syntax, but there are some cases in which XHTML will not work as valid HTML5 ( e . g ., processing instructions are deprecated in, are treated as comments, and close on the first " > ", whereas they are fully allowed in XML, are treated as their own type, and close on " " ).
